Key Features
- Weather-proof Char-Basket container allows you to store charcoal with the grill
- Patented One-Touch cleaning system makes ash removal hassle free
- Tuck-Away lid holder offers convenient lid storage while you grill
- Includes a convenient work table with tool hooks and a bottom shelf

The table has screws that aren't flush with the surface so you hit them with plates a lot even tho the screws are placed in the corners. The charcoal bin says it holds a 35 pound bag but I can't get a 20 pound bag to fit. The timer? Who uses a timer over a thermometer on a grill?? It's useless. The bottom shelf isn't bolted in so trying to fit that 35 pound bag of charcoal took it off the tracks. Same with the bin itself, it doesn't stay closed a stiff breeze will blow it open when empty and there's no lock it's literally just set in some tracks and you tie a chain to it so it doesn't fall completely out of the table assembly. The grill grate can't just be placed into the drum because, again, more exposed bolts that get in the way so you have to manuever the grill grate into place. The setup was challenging too because the instructions don't tell you that some of the parts need to be put a certain way but they're not labeled like "this is the front" "this is the back" type of thing. This product is absolutely terrible and I would never buy it again. The only positive I can say is that the lighter mechanism is convenient especially when it's windy out but you have to turn the gas on and off every time you can't just walk up and light it like a gas grill always does.

When will my item arrive?
Once shipped, items usually arrive within 3-5 business days. While UPS and FedEx are our carriers for smaller items, be aware that larger items and orders are shipped via freight. The freight process is a bit more complicated than what we've all come to expect for small parcels, so it's important that you're prepared and understand what's required of you well before delivery day.
- Most freight products ship on a pallet
- Some carriers will call to schedule a delivery window, while others will deliver the shipment to a reasonably accessible location closest to your residence (their goal is to deliver as near a garage door as they can).
- We'll specify which process you can expect in your shipping confirmation email.
For carriers that schedule delivery appointments:
Carriers that schedule delivery appointments require you to be home for delivery and provide your signature. The delivery is made with a semi-truck with lift gate services, and the shipment is dropped off at the curb. If you authorize the shipping company to leave the delivery without a signature, BBQGuys can't be held responsible for damages that occur during delivery. As complicated as this process may seem, we've only scratched the surface here — please review our detailed guide to freight delivery so there are no surprises when a freight shipment heads your way.
For carriers that deliver without an appointment:
Carriers that deliver without an appointment don't require you to be home or set up a delivery window, and you aren't required to sign for the pallet(s). Instead of scheduling an appointment, arranging your schedule to be home for the delivery, and signing to confirm receipt, you can sit back and let your items come to you. If you're home at the time of the drop-off, you can request the driver place your delivery in the garage; if you're out of the house, the driver will leave it near the garage or doorstep.
